
EXCEL变上下、使用旋转功能、调整单元格格式、利用数据透视表、使用公式和宏
要在Excel中实现数据的上下转换,可以使用多种方法,包括旋转功能、调整单元格格式、利用数据透视表以及使用公式和宏。以下详细介绍其中一种方法——使用旋转功能。
一、旋转功能
Excel的旋转功能可以帮助用户将数据的方向从横向变为纵向或从纵向变为横向。具体操作步骤如下:
- 选择数据区域:首先,选择你需要变换方向的数据区域。
- 复制数据:右键点击选择区域,选择“复制”,或使用快捷键Ctrl+C。
- 选择目标区域:右键点击目标单元格,选择“选择性粘贴”。
- 选择“转置”选项:在选择性粘贴对话框中,勾选“转置”选项,点击“确定”。这样数据就会按照新的方向粘贴。
二、调整单元格格式
调整单元格格式也能帮助实现数据的上下转换。可以通过以下步骤:
- 选择数据区域:选择需要调整格式的数据区域。
- 右键点击选择“设置单元格格式”:在弹出的菜单中选择“设置单元格格式”。
- 选择“对齐”选项卡:在“对齐”选项卡中,找到“方向”部分。
- 调整文本方向:通过调整“方向”中的角度,可以实现数据的上下变换。
三、利用数据透视表
数据透视表是Excel中一个强大的工具,能够灵活地转换数据的方向。
- 选择数据区域:选择需要转换的数据区域。
- 插入数据透视表:点击“插入”选项卡,选择“数据透视表”。
- 设置数据透视表字段:在数据透视表字段列表中,将行标签拖动到列标签位置,或者将列标签拖动到行标签位置。
四、使用公式和宏
对于复杂的数据转换,可以使用Excel的公式或VBA宏来实现。
使用公式
- 转置函数:使用TRANSPOSE函数可以将数据从横向变为纵向,或者从纵向变为横向。
=TRANSPOSE(A1:E1) - INDEX函数:结合INDEX和COLUMN函数,可以实现更加复杂的数据转换。
=INDEX($A$1:$E$5, COLUMN(A1), ROW(A1))
使用宏
- 录制宏:通过录制宏,可以记录手动操作的数据转换步骤。
- 编写VBA代码:通过编写VBA代码,可以实现更加复杂和自动化的数据转换。
Sub TransposeData()
Dim SourceRange As Range
Dim TargetRange As Range
Set SourceRange = Range("A1:E5")
Set TargetRange = Range("G1:K5")
SourceRange.Copy
TargetRange.PasteSpecial Paste:=xlPasteAll, Operation:=xlNone, SkipBlanks:=False, Transpose:=True
End Sub
五、实际应用场景
在实际工作中,我们经常需要将数据从横向变为纵向,或从纵向变为横向。这在数据分析和报告中非常常见。以下是一些实际应用场景:
数据整理
在数据整理过程中,可能需要将数据从横向变为纵向,以便于后续的分析和处理。例如,将产品销售数据从横向表格转换为纵向表格,以便于进行数据透视分析。
数据分析
在数据分析过程中,可能需要将数据从纵向变为横向,以便于图表的制作和展示。例如,将年度销售数据从纵向表格转换为横向表格,以便于绘制折线图。
报告制作
在报告制作过程中,可能需要将数据从横向变为纵向,或从纵向变为横向,以便于报告的排版和展示。例如,将季度财务数据从横向表格转换为纵向表格,以便于在报告中进行展示。
六、注意事项
在使用Excel进行数据转换时,需要注意以下几点:
- 数据完整性:在进行数据转换时,确保数据的完整性和准确性,避免数据丢失或错误。
- 格式一致性:确保转换后的数据格式一致,避免格式混乱。
- 公式更新:在使用公式进行数据转换时,确保公式的正确性和实时更新。
- 宏安全:在使用VBA宏进行数据转换时,确保宏的安全性,避免宏病毒的感染。
总结
Excel的变上下功能在数据整理、分析和报告制作中非常实用。通过使用旋转功能、调整单元格格式、利用数据透视表以及使用公式和宏,可以灵活地实现数据的上下转换。在实际应用中,需要注意数据的完整性、格式的一致性、公式的正确性以及宏的安全性,以确保数据转换的准确性和安全性。
相关问答FAQs:
1. 如何在Excel中实现上下翻转?
在Excel中,要实现上下翻转的效果,可以按照以下步骤操作:
- 打开你想要进行上下翻转的Excel表格。
- 选择你要翻转的数据区域,可以是整个表格或者部分区域。
- 右键点击选中的区域,选择“复制”。
- 在另一个空白的单元格中,右键点击并选择“粘贴特殊”。
- 在弹出的“粘贴特殊”对话框中,选择“值”选项,并勾选“跳过空单元格”。
- 点击“确定”完成上下翻转。
2. 如何将Excel表格中的数据进行上下倒转?
如果你希望将Excel表格中的数据上下倒转,可以按照以下步骤进行操作:
- 打开你需要进行倒转的Excel表格。
- 选择你要倒转的数据区域,可以是整个表格或者部分区域。
- 在Excel的菜单栏中,点击“编辑”选项。
- 在下拉菜单中,选择“排序和筛选”。
- 在弹出的排序对话框中,选择“降序”排序方式。
- 确认排序设置后,点击“确定”完成上下倒转。
3. 如何实现Excel表格中数据的上下翻转效果?
要在Excel表格中实现数据的上下翻转效果,可以按照以下步骤进行操作:
- 打开你想要进行上下翻转的Excel表格。
- 选择你需要翻转的数据区域,可以是整个表格或者部分区域。
- 在Excel的菜单栏中,点击“编辑”选项。
- 在下拉菜单中,选择“剪切”。
- 在另一个空白的单元格中,右键点击并选择“粘贴”。
- 完成上述操作后,你的数据将会实现上下翻转效果。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4522355